It seems you do have autoconf, but a very old one (which uses "configure.in" instead of "configure.ac"). > Is this now a requirement? It is a requirement when you are compiling sources from CVS or if you made some modification to Makefiles or configure.ac file. It should not be requirement if you use released tarballs. You could also have such problem if your system clock is not set right. Greets, Jacek
